Eligibility            

  • Eligible Countries: Mainland China, Taiwan and Macau
  • Acceptable Course or Subjects: Undergraduate degree in any subject offered by the university
  • Admissible Criteria: To be eligible, the applicants must meet all the following criteria:
  • Be a full-time Year 1 non-local undergraduate from Mainland China, Taiwan and Macau.
  • Commit to be affiliated to Lee Woo Sing College and choose Lee Woo Sing College to be the first choice in College affiliation,
  • Have a serving community mindset and some community service experience.
  • Have an acceptable academic result,
  • Come from a financially disadvantaged background

  • Language Requirement: Applicants should have attained one of the following qualifications and the corresponding minimum attainments to be considered for admission to the University. English Language Tests
  • IELTS: 6.0
  • TOEFL (iBT): 80
  • SAT Evidence-Based Reading and Writing: 590
  • ACT combined English / Writing or English Language Arts (ELA): 23
  • GCSE / IGCSE / GCE-OL: C (For GCSE / IGCSE, which uses the new 9-1 grading system, Grade 4 will be taken as equivalent to Grade C)
  • GCE-AL / AS: E
  • IB: 4
  • HKDSE: Level 3
  • Australian State or Territory High School Certificate Grade 12 English: 80%
  • Canadian Grade 12 English: 70%
  • Indian Central or State Board Exam Grade 12 English: 80%
  • Malaysian SPM / UEC-Senior English Language: C / B4
  • Singapore GCE A-Level H1 General Paper: C
  • GSAT / AST English: Top 13% of the cohort

Benefits      

Lee Woo Sing College will provide five non-renewable scholarships of HK$40,000 each to be awarded per annum. The total amount is HK$200,000 per annum.
